New Product Introduction Supplier Engineer - 50% travel

RTX is a leading defense and aerospace company dedicated to helping the nation and allies defend freedoms. They are seeking a Senior Manufacturing Supplier Engineer to support the New Product Introduction team, focusing on supplier performance and technical data management for weapon systems production.

Responsibilities

Communicate and translate technical data packages to suppliers
Conduct supplier engagements related to capability, capacity, opportunity and risk
Perform technical evaluations in support of cost and price analysis
Drive root cause and corrective action
Prioritize and execute improvement opportunities
Communicate the technical health of our suppliers to stakeholders
Support travel as needed, minimum 50%

Required

Typically requires a degree in Science, Technology, Engineering or Mathematics (STEM) and a minimum of 5 years of prior relevant experience
Relevant experience is technical supplier management, supplier engineering, industrial engineering or quality engineering
Experience in Manufacturing Engineering
Active and transferable U.S. government issued security clearance is required prior to start date. U.S. citizenship is required, as only U.S. citizens are eligible for a security clearance

Preferred

Experience performing supplier assessments
Strong communication and interpersonal skills
Experience with typical hardware product documentation types (part and assembly drawings, parts lists, schematics, specifications, source control drawings, etc.)
Proficient in current TDP and Configuration Management-related protocols
Familiar with product structuring, linkage within PDM Windchill
Familiar with 3D model types such as Creo, STP, IGS
Familiar with CCA TDP construct, drawings and models and PWB artwork
Experience with Material Requirements Planning (MRP) systems, purchase orders, requisitions, Mfg Bill of Materials (MBOM), material masters, purchase requisitions
